feat: add streaming memory tool support with credential error handling

- Implement streaming memory tool detection and execution for Anthropic API
- Buffer SSE response to detect tool_use blocks, execute tools, and stream continuation
- Add helpful error detection and messaging for subscription credential restrictions
- Add startup note when memory tools enabled warning about API key requirement
- Move hnswlib to core dependencies for memory system
- Update CLI to show memory tool/context status on startup

def _parse_sse_to_response(self, sse_data: str, provider: str) -> dict[str, Any] | None:
"""Parse SSE data to reconstruct the API response JSON.
Args:
sse_data: Raw SSE data string.
provider: Provider type for parsing.
Returns:
Reconstructed response dict or None if parsing fails.
"""
if provider != "anthropic":
return None # Only implemented for Anthropic
response: dict[str, Any] = {"content": [], "usage": {}}
current_block: dict[str, Any] | None = None
for line in sse_data.split("\n"):
if not line.startswith("data: "):
continue
data_str = line[6:].strip()
if not data_str or data_str == "[DONE]":
continue
try:
data = json.loads(data_str)
except json.JSONDecodeError:
continue
event_type = data.get("type", "")
if event_type == "message_start":
msg = data.get("message", {})
response["id"] = msg.get("id")
response["model"] = msg.get("model")
response["role"] = msg.get("role", "assistant")
response["stop_reason"] = msg.get("stop_reason")
if msg.get("usage"):
response["usage"].update(msg["usage"])
elif event_type == "content_block_start":
block = data.get("content_block", {})
current_block = {
"type": block.get("type"),
"index": data.get("index", len(response["content"])),
}
if block.get("type") == "text":
current_block["text"] = block.get("text", "")
elif block.get("type") == "tool_use":
current_block["id"] = block.get("id")
current_block["name"] = block.get("name")
current_block["input"] = {}
elif event_type == "content_block_delta":
if current_block:
delta = data.get("delta", {})
if delta.get("type") == "text_delta":
current_block["text"] = current_block.get("text", "") + delta.get(
"text", ""
)
elif delta.get("type") == "input_json_delta":
# Accumulate partial JSON for tool input
partial = delta.get("partial_json", "")
current_block["_partial_json"] = (
current_block.get("_partial_json", "") + partial
)
elif event_type == "content_block_stop":
if current_block:
# Parse accumulated JSON for tool_use blocks
if current_block.get("type") == "tool_use" and "_partial_json" in current_block:
try:
current_block["input"] = json.loads(current_block["_partial_json"])
except json.JSONDecodeError:
current_block["input"] = {}
del current_block["_partial_json"]
response["content"].append(current_block)
current_block = None
elif event_type == "message_delta":
delta = data.get("delta", {})
if delta.get("stop_reason"):
response["stop_reason"] = delta["stop_reason"]
if data.get("usage"):
response["usage"].update(data["usage"])
return response if response.get("content") else None
def _response_to_sse(self, response: dict[str, Any], provider: str) -> list[bytes]:
"""Convert a response dict back to SSE format.
Args:
response: API response dict.
provider: Provider type for formatting.
Returns:
List of SSE event bytes.
"""
if provider != "anthropic":
return []
events: list[bytes] = []
# message_start
msg_start = {
"type": "message_start",
"message": {
"id": response.get("id", "msg_generated"),
"type": "message",
"role": response.get("role", "assistant"),
"model": response.get("model", "unknown"),
"content": [],
"stop_reason": None,
"usage": response.get("usage", {}),
},
}
events.append(f"event: message_start\ndata: {json.dumps(msg_start)}\n\n".encode())
# Content blocks
for idx, block in enumerate(response.get("content", [])):
# content_block_start
if block.get("type") == "text":
block_start = {
"type": "content_block_start",
"index": idx,
"content_block": {"type": "text", "text": ""},
}
elif block.get("type") == "tool_use":
block_start = {
"type": "content_block_start",
"index": idx,
"content_block": {
"type": "tool_use",
"id": block.get("id", f"toolu_{idx}"),
"name": block.get("name", ""),
"input": {},
},
}
else:
continue
events.append(
f"event: content_block_start\ndata: {json.dumps(block_start)}\n\n".encode()
)
# content_block_delta(s)
if block.get("type") == "text" and block.get("text"):
delta = {
"type": "content_block_delta",
"index": idx,
"delta": {"type": "text_delta", "text": block["text"]},
}
events.append(f"event: content_block_delta\ndata: {json.dumps(delta)}\n\n".encode())
elif block.get("type") == "tool_use" and block.get("input"):
delta = {
"type": "content_block_delta",
"index": idx,
"delta": {
"type": "input_json_delta",
"partial_json": json.dumps(block["input"]),
},
}
events.append(f"event: content_block_delta\ndata: {json.dumps(delta)}\n\n".encode())
# content_block_stop
block_stop = {"type": "content_block_stop", "index": idx}
events.append(f"event: content_block_stop\ndata: {json.dumps(block_stop)}\n\n".encode())
# message_delta
msg_delta = {
"type": "message_delta",
"delta": {"stop_reason": response.get("stop_reason", "end_turn")},
"usage": {"output_tokens": response.get("usage", {}).get("output_tokens", 0)},
}
events.append(f"event: message_delta\ndata: {json.dumps(msg_delta)}\n\n".encode())
# message_stop
events.append(b'event: message_stop\ndata: {"type": "message_stop"}\n\n')
return events
